Advancing careers in healthcare

Our hospitals contribute to a variety of healthcare education programs that train individuals to become medical professionals, from physicians and nurses to pharmacists, dieticians, phlebotomists and medical assistants. In addition to providing medical residency and fellowship programs, our hospitals offer a clinical setting for undergraduate training to students enrolled in various allied health fields.

yale new haven hospital

Yale New Haven Hospital

  • Gateway Community College Nursing Program
    • Established the nursing suite and provide clinical training rotations within the Yale New Haven Health System
    • Maintain Yale New Haven Hospital scholarship for Allied Health and ASN student
  • ConnCAT (Connecticut Center for Arts and Technology) 
    • Provide curriculum and clinical training opportunities for the phlebotomy and medical assistant training programs
